WebSep 30, 2024 · The DPC must not obstruct the cavity. Ensure the external edge of the DPC is visible and not bridged by mortar when completing pointing of the mortar joint. External render must not bridge the DPC. Ensure the lean mix cavity fill material is at least 225mm below the lowest DPC . Ensure the dpc is a minimum 150mm above external ground level. Brick growth and expansion gaps in brickwork. Bricks undergo long-term permanent expansion over time.
